Transaction 8b870c351f1a595c61f7ca9c90b22ac52fdf0ce8ce8673b32929f47e179c59f4

10 Input
2 Outputs
  • 8b870c351f1a595c61f7ca9c90b22ac52fdf0ce8ce8673b32929f47e179c59f4:0
  • value  3691
    address  31phBRwLUuh9JbF264DzENbYAHGjXb1K7t
  • 8b870c351f1a595c61f7ca9c90b22ac52fdf0ce8ce8673b32929f47e179c59f4:1
  • value  20000000
    address  1HUhRhcBviQXRUsSCGfFW5edcsFx1pDkHe